Common Problems
While the excavator is known for its reliability and performance, like any piece of heavy machinery, it is not without its issues. Understanding these potential problems can help operators and owners mitigate risks and ensure smoother operations. Here are some common challenges faced by users.
Hydraulic System Issues
The hydraulic system is the heart of any excavator, and problems in this area can lead to significant downtime. Common hydraulic issues include:
– Leaks: Hydraulic fluid leaks can occur due to worn seals or damaged hoses. This not only affects performance but can also pose safety hazards.
– Pressure Loss: Inadequate pressure can lead to sluggish operation, making it difficult to perform tasks efficiently.
– Overheating: Continuous use without proper cooling can cause the hydraulic system to overheat, leading to potential failures.
Prevention Tips
– Regularly inspect hydraulic hoses and seals for wear.
– Monitor fluid levels and replace fluids as needed.
– Ensure the cooling system is functioning properly.
Electrical Problems
Electrical issues can be particularly frustrating, as they can lead to unexpected shutdowns or malfunctions. Common electrical problems include:
– Faulty Sensors: Sensors that fail can lead to incorrect readings, affecting the machine’s performance.
– Battery Issues: A weak or dead battery can prevent the excavator from starting, causing delays on the job site.
– Wiring Problems: Damaged or corroded wiring can lead to intermittent issues that are difficult to diagnose.
Prevention Tips
– Conduct regular electrical system checks, focusing on sensors and wiring.
– Keep the battery terminals clean and ensure connections are secure.
– Replace any worn or damaged components promptly.
Wear and Tear on Components
Over time, various components of the excavator will experience wear and tear. This can include:
– Tracks: Worn tracks can lead to reduced traction and stability, making it difficult to operate on uneven surfaces.
– Buckets: Buckets can become damaged or worn down, affecting their ability to dig effectively.
– Pins and Bushings: These components can wear out, leading to increased play in the joints and affecting precision.
Prevention Tips
– Regularly inspect tracks for signs of wear and replace them as necessary.
– Check bucket edges and replace them when they become too worn.
– Lubricate pins and bushings regularly to reduce friction and wear.
Operator Error
Sometimes, the problems faced by the excavator can be attributed to operator error. Common mistakes include:
– Improper Use of Controls: Inexperienced operators may struggle with the controls, leading to inefficient operation or even damage to the machine.
– Neglecting Safety Protocols: Failing to follow safety guidelines can lead to accidents, both for the operator and those nearby.
Prevention Tips
– Provide thorough training for all operators, focusing on control usage and safety protocols.
– Encourage experienced operators to mentor newcomers to reduce the likelihood of errors.
